Do you have an interest in patient education?
We are looking to recruit an individual to deliver a structured education programme for Type 2 Diabetes locally. Experience of delivering education is preferable but not essential as training will be provided to successful candidates.
You should work well as part of a team but also have the aptitude to work independently.
Main duties of the job
The successful applicant will deliver the Type 2 Diabetes education programme to patients in Barnsley and also support patients with the setup of glucose monitoring technologies.
The programme is delivered in several different locations across Barnsley; therefore, the successful applicant will need to hold a UK driving license.
